Spanish VAT requirement changes

The Spanish government has announced the it is bringing in changes to the way Tax Returns are filed. Effective from the 1st of July 2017 taxpayers who file monthly VAT returns will be obliged to prepare the VAT Books through the tax authorities’ website. This is similar to the SAFT changes brought in in other European countries recently. What will be changing? VAT Books prepared through the tax authorities website Provide information about invoices issued within 4 days of the issue Provide information about invoices received within 4 days of them being booked Deadline to file VAT returns extended to 30th day of following month Tax payers that comply will not have to file the Annual Summary of Operations or Annual VAT Summary return Who does if effect? VAT Groups Taxpayers with a revenue exceeding €6,010,121 Taxpayers included in the Special Register to receive monthly VAT refunds More details are expected to be released in the near future and businesses will be given a transition
